“mkdir / mnt 0700 shell shell”在init.rc中做了什么?

时间:2013-06-19 06:27:01

标签: android mkdir

我正在尝试了解android init.rc文件。在文件中我可以看到一行“mkdir / mnt 0700 shell shell”。这条线做什么..?它会创建名为mnt,0700,shell的文件夹吗?

当我在linux PC中运行此命令时,它创建了三个目录,名为mnt,0700,shell,并且由于已经创建了一个名为shell的文件夹,因此创建了一个更多的shell导向器。我想知道这个命令在int.rc文件中做了什么。

提前致谢..

此致

1 个答案:

答案 0 :(得分:2)

init.rc文件中的命令是android init进程使用的特殊语言。

在AOSP源代码的自述文件中对语法进行了松散的描述:

https://android.googlesource.com/platform/system/core/+/master/init/README.md

特别是你要求的命令将创建一个名为“/ mnt”的目录,其中unix权限“0700”由用户“shell”和组“shell”拥有。

我希望有所帮助。